aportgen musl-*: use 'busybox tar' in package() too
Follow up to last commit, turns out we need to use it in both functions or otherwise at least gitlab-ci can fail, as seen in this MR: https://gitlab.com/postmarketOS/pmaports/merge_requests/270 After using 'busybox tar' instead of 'tar' in both places in the APKBUILDs, it went through.
This commit is contained in:
parent
d52fcb9876
commit
c90521a888
|
@ -95,7 +95,9 @@ def generate(args, pkgname):
|
||||||
package() {
|
package() {
|
||||||
mkdir -p "$pkgdir/usr/$_target"
|
mkdir -p "$pkgdir/usr/$_target"
|
||||||
cd "$pkgdir/usr/$_target"
|
cd "$pkgdir/usr/$_target"
|
||||||
tar -xf $srcdir/musl-$pkgver-r$pkgrel-$_arch.apk
|
# Use 'busybox tar' to avoid 'tar: Child returned status 141'
|
||||||
|
# on some machines (builds.sr.ht, gitlab-ci). See pmaports#26.
|
||||||
|
busybox tar -xf $srcdir/musl-$pkgver-r$pkgrel-$_arch.apk
|
||||||
rm .PKGINFO .SIGN.*
|
rm .PKGINFO .SIGN.*
|
||||||
}
|
}
|
||||||
package_dev() {
|
package_dev() {
|
||||||
|
|
Loading…
Reference in New Issue